首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

完成MongoDB地图集查询需要很长时间

可能是由于以下几个原因导致的:

  1. 数据量过大:如果地图集中包含大量的数据,查询可能需要较长的时间来处理和返回结果。在这种情况下,可以考虑使用分片技术将数据分散存储在多个服务器上,以提高查询性能。
  2. 索引缺失:如果查询涉及到的字段没有建立索引,MongoDB需要扫描整个地图集来找到匹配的文档,这会导致查询时间延长。在这种情况下,可以通过创建适当的索引来加快查询速度。
  3. 查询条件复杂:如果查询条件包含多个复杂的逻辑操作符或者嵌套查询,MongoDB需要更多的计算资源来执行查询,从而导致查询时间延长。在这种情况下,可以考虑优化查询条件,减少不必要的操作符或者拆分查询为多个简单的查询。
  4. 硬件性能不足:如果服务器的硬件配置不足以支持高负载的查询操作,查询时间可能会延长。在这种情况下,可以考虑升级服务器的硬件配置,例如增加内存、使用更快的存储设备等。

对于MongoDB地图集查询,腾讯云提供了云数据库MongoDB(TencentDB for MongoDB)服务,它是一种高性能、可扩展的分布式数据库解决方案。腾讯云MongoDB支持地理空间索引和地理空间查询,可以有效地处理地图集查询需求。您可以通过腾讯云官网了解更多关于云数据库MongoDB的信息:云数据库MongoDB产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共20个视频
做开发需要的那些Linux技术 学习猿地
学习猿地
Linux的知识点很多, 如果达到服务器运维的水平,需要很长时间的积累, 本课程专为开发人员准备的Linux教程, 可以在短时间内掌握Linux, 足够开发人员使用了。
领券